Abstract
The utility model relates to an automotive air conditioning venting chair. The utility model comprises a chair seat and a backrest, wherein, a honeycomb type elastic ventilating layer is arranged in the chair seat under the surface seat cover of the chair seat, an induced draft fan conveying air conditioning wind to the honeycomb type elastic ventilating layer is arranged in the chair seat at the lower part of the honeycomb type elastic ventilating layer; a honeycomb type elastic ventilating layer is arranged in the backrest at the rear part of the backrest at the front surface of the backrest, and an induced draft fan conveying air conditioning wind to the honeycomb type elastic ventilating layer is arranged in the backrest at the rear part of the honeycomb type elastic ventilating layer. In order to ensure the utility model to be used conveniently, an inching switch controlling the working status of the induced draft fan is arranged on the sidewall of the chair seat. In order to improve the ventilating effect, small vents are installed on the chair cover surface on the honeycomb type elastic ventilating layer of the chair seat; and the small vents are installed on the backrest surface on the honeycomb type elastic ventilating layer of the backrest. The utility model has advantages that the structure is simple, the operation is convenient, the mounting technique is simple, the structure and appearance of the automobile chair are not destroyed, and, energy saving environment protective and sanitary functions can be realized.

The specific embodiment
Referring to Fig. 1, Fig. 2, shown in Figure 3: a kind of air conditioning for automobiles aeration seat, it includes seat support 1 and backrest 2, be provided with cell type elastic force ventilating layer 3 in the seat support under the upper surface chair cover of seat support 1, in the seat of cell type elastic force ventilating layer 3 bottoms, be provided with induced draft fan 4 from air-conditioning wind to cell type elastic force ventilating layer that carry; In the backrest at the front surface backrest of backrest 2 cover rear portion, be provided with cell type elastic force ventilating layer 5, in the backrest at cell type elastic force ventilating layer 5 rear portions, be provided with induced draft fan 6 from air-conditioning wind to cell type elastic force ventilating layer that carry.
For easy to use, the sidewall of seat support 1 is provided with the inching switch 7 of control induced draft fan 4,6 mode of operations.
In order to improve fanning effect, the chair cover surface on the cell type elastic force ventilating layer 3 of seat support is provided with little air gate 10; Backrest cover surface at the cell type elastic force ventilating layer 5 of backrest is provided with little air gate 9.
During actual the use, open induced draft fan 4,6 by inching switch 7, make the cold wind or the warm braw of former air-conditioning wind pipe 8 outputs of automobile of seat support 1 bottom, be transported to cell type elastic force ventilating layer 3,5 by induced draft fan 4,6, blow out through the little air gate 10 of seat support and the little air gate 9 of backrest again, inching switch 7 can be regulated the air output of induced draft fan 4,6 according to individual's degree of adaptability, makes human body obtain comfortable temperature.
The utility model technology is simple, and practical, does not influence indoor structure and the outward appearance with seat of automobile, and this technology new car chair can be prepared, and the used car chair can be transformed.
